Dr. Hani Amad is an invasive Cardiologist at the University Health Network and is an Assistant Professor in the Department of Medicine, University of Toronto. He graduated from the University of Alberta Medical School in 2002. He then completed his residency training in Internal Medicine and Adult Cardiology at the University of Toronto in 2008. Following that he completed a fellowship in Interventional Cardiology at the Peter Munk Cardiac Centre (PMCC).

Dr. Amad is passionate about medical education with multiple leadership roles in education. He is Co-lead for the Cardiology Block of the Foundations Curriculum for first year medical students. He is the Cardiac Catheterization Rotation co-ordinator at PMCC and is a member of the Adult Cardiology Residency Program Education/Examination Committee.  He is also a Royal College Examiner for Adult Cardiology.
